WASHINGTON, D.C. - U.S. Representative Jan Schakowsky (D-IL) issued a warning to her Republican colleagues early this morning after they voted for legislation that will dismantle Medicare, do little to reduce the price of drugs, and cost millions of senior more than they pay now for prescriptions, while generating $130 billion in windfall profits for drug companies.

"If you voted for this bill, you better put on your running shoes, because senior citizens are coming after you," Schakowsky said.
